Inadequate Flashing Installation



Selecting the ideal materials isn't the only factor that can lead to roofing issues; insufficient flashing installation can likewise develop considerable concerns. Flashing is vital for guiding water away from prone locations, such as chimneys, skylights, and roof valleys. If it's not set up properly, you risk water breach, which can result in mold growth and architectural damages.

Neglecting Ventilation Requirements



While numerous home owners concentrate on the aesthetic and architectural elements of roof covering installment, ignoring ventilation requirements can result in serious lasting repercussions. Proper air flow is important for controling temperature level and dampness degrees in your attic room, protecting against problems like mold and mildew growth, timber rot, and ice dams. If you do not install sufficient ventilation, you're setting your roofing up for failure.

To avoid this error, initially, analyze your home's details air flow demands. A well balanced system commonly consists of both intake and exhaust vents to promote air movement. Guarantee you've mounted soffit vents along the eaves and ridge vents at the height of your roof covering. This combination allows hot air to run away while cooler air enters, keeping your attic area comfortable.
